Fred T. Tracy is a scholar working on Civil and Structural Engineering, Environmental Engineering and Management, Monitoring, Policy and Law. According to data from OpenAlex, Fred T. Tracy has authored 20 papers receiving a total of 229 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Civil and Structural Engineering, 9 papers in Environmental Engineering and 5 papers in Management, Monitoring, Policy and Law. Recurrent topics in Fred T. Tracy’s work include Soil and Unsaturated Flow (11 papers), Dam Engineering and Safety (9 papers) and Groundwater flow and contamination studies (9 papers). Fred T. Tracy is often cited by papers focused on Soil and Unsaturated Flow (11 papers), Dam Engineering and Safety (9 papers) and Groundwater flow and contamination studies (9 papers). Fred T. Tracy collaborates with scholars based in United States and Iraq. Fred T. Tracy's co-authors include Farshid Vahedifard, Amir AghaKouchak, N. Radhakrishnan, Aneseh Alborzi, Mario Levi, Norman L. Jones, John F. Peters, Robert S. Maier, M Schultz and Stacy E. Howington and has published in prestigious journals such as Water Resources Research, Journal of Hydrology and Journal of Geotechnical and Geoenvironmental Engineering.
